AUTOMATED VIBRATING SAMPLE MAGNETOMETER WITH PUZEY ELECTROMAGNET

Vibrating sample magnetometer to study the static magnetic properties of various solid samples in magnetic fields up to ±25 kOe is described. The source of the magnetic field is an electromagnet designed by I. M. Puzey. The temperature of the investigated sample varies from 77–370 K by flow cryostat. Magnetic measurements were performed by the direct method. Mechanical vibrations of the sample are created by a vibrator of the original design. The relative instability of the oscillation amplitude is 10–4, and frequency – 10–5. Registration of useful signal is carried out by the system consisting of four pickup coils. The vibrating sample magnetometer allows to receive the magnetic-field, temperature and angular dependencies of the magnetic moment. The dynamic range of the device is 5•10 –6–100 emu.
